Understanding Services of Registered Agents
Registered agent services play a crucial role in business operations by providing a trustworthy point of contact for legal documents and government communications. Companies are required to appoint a registered agent to handle service processes, such as legal actions and additional formal notices, ensuring that they can be reached at their registered office during business hours. This service helps maintain adherence with state regulations and protects the confidentiality of business owners by keeping their private data off the public domain.
A registered agent company offers various solutions tailored to satisfy the needs of different business entities, including LLCs and corporations. These services often include managing important mail and documentation, ensuring that businesses do not miss critical legal deadlines, such as annual report filings and reminders for compliance. By contracting a professional registered agent, companies can focus on their main activities without worrying about the complexities of legal status and documentation.

Analysis of Registered Agent Services
As you think about registered agent services, understanding the cost involved is essential for reaching an informed decision. Many providers provide a range of pricing structures, that may feature annual fees and supplementary fees based on specific services. Generally, the annual cost for a trustworthy registered agent falls between fifty to $300 dollars. Budget-conscious business owners can find affordable registered agent choices that still provide essential services without compromising on quality.
In addition to the base fees, certain registered agent services might feature extra services that can affect overall costs. For example, some companies can include business mail handling, compliance reminders, and annual report filings for an additional fee. It is important to assess what services are included the package to prevent unexpected expenses. Modifying Your Registered Agent
Altering your registered agent is a clear-cut process that can vary slightly by state. Typically, it involves submitting a registered agent change form and submitting it to the appropriate state agency. This form requires information about your company, the existing registered agent, and the incoming registered agent you wish to appoint. Verifying that your chosen registered agent meets all registered agent standards is crucial for a smooth transition.
When you choose to change your registered agent, it is important to alert the current agent about the switch. This helps sustain a businesslike relationship and provides an opportunity to resolve any outstanding matters. Additionally, you will need to advise your incoming registered agent to make sure they are set to handle their responsibilities efficiently. Selecting a dependable registered agent is vital, as they will handle important legal documents and serve as your business’s primary point of contact for state communications.
Refreshing your registered agent details swiftly ensures compliance with state regulations and helps prevent penalties. Once the change is officially processed, you will receive a notice from the state, which serves as verification of the recent appointment. Maintaining your registered agent details updated is crucial for upholding good standing and facilitating effective business operations.
